Golden Raisin Oat Bran Muffins

Start your day the wholesome way with these Golden Raisin Oat Bran Muffins, the perfect balance of hearty nutrition and naturally sweet flavor. Packed with fiber-rich oat bran, whole wheat flour, and plump golden raisins, these muffins offer a satisfying texture and a touch of honeyed sweetness in every bite. A hint of cinnamon adds warm, aromatic spice, while buttermilk ensures a tender, moist crumb. Ideal for breakfast or a mid-day snack, these easy-to-make muffins are not only a nutritious option but also freeze beautifully for grab-and-go convenience. With simple pantry ingredients and just 15 minutes of prep time, this recipe is both family-friendly and meal-prep approved.

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:20 mins
Total Time:35 mins
Servings: 12

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ups Oat bran
  • 0.75 cups Whole wheat flour
  • 2 teaspoons Ba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oons Baking soda
  • 1 teaspoons 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oons Salt
  • 0.75 cups Golden raisins
  • 1.25 cups Buttermilk
  • 1 large Egg
  • 0.25 cups Honey
  • 0.25 cups V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oons Vanilla extract

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ners or grease the tin with non-stick cooking spray.

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the oat bran, whole wheat flour, baking powder, baking soda, ground cinnamon, and salt until well combined.

Step 3

Add the golden raisins to the dry mixture and toss to coat them evenly. This prevents them from sinking to the bottom of the muffins during baking.

Step 4

In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, egg, honey,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ract until smooth and well blended.

Step 5

Pour the wet ingredients into the bowl with the dry ingredients. Gently fold the mixture together using a spatula, being careful not to overmix. The batter should be thick and slightly lumpy.

Step 6

Divide the batter evenly among the prepared muffin cups, filling each about three-quarters full.

Step 7

Bake in the preheated oven for 18-20 minutes, or until the muffins are gol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 8

Remove the muffin tin from the oven and allow the muffins to cool in the tin for 5 minutes. Then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 9

Serve warm or at room temperature and enjoy!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days or freeze for longer storage.
